CAS 2535-35-5
:1,2-Dipalmito-3-linolein
Description:
1,2-Dipalmito-3-linolein, also known as dipalmitoyl-linoleoyl glycerol, is a glycerolipid characterized by its structure, which consists of a glycerol backbone esterified with two palmitic acid (C16:0) chains at the first and second positions and one linoleic acid (C18:2) chain at the third position. This compound is a type of triacylglycerol and is notable for its role in biological membranes and energy storage. It exhibits hydrophobic properties due to the long fatty acid chains, making it insoluble in water but soluble in organic solvents. The presence of the unsaturated linoleic acid contributes to its fluidity and potential health benefits, as linoleic acid is an essential fatty acid. 1,2-Dipalmito-3-linolein can be found in various natural sources, including certain vegetable oils, and is of interest in food science and nutrition for its potential effects on lipid metabolism and cardiovascular health. Its CAS number, 2535-35-5, is used for identification in chemical databases and regulatory contexts.
